Hello guys i have some problem's with this this command. I made a program which has a counter and if the counter reachs to 2 a image will splash and it will ask for a password. My problem is how can i make to be always on top the inputbox (cause if i put the splashimageon() on -1 instead of -2 it will cover the inputbox and the user cannot enter the password) ?

$destination = "eroare.jpg"
        do 
        
        splashImageOn("CFT LOCKER", $destination,@DesktopWidth,@DesktopHeight,-1,-1,-2)
        
        $passwd = InputBox("Enter password", "Cheama tehnicianul de test sa introduca parola.", "", "*",-1,-1,500,500)
        
        until $passwd = iniread("data.ini","data","parola","")

splashImageOn("CFT LOCKER", $destination,@DesktopWidth,@DesktopHeight,-1,-1,-2)

Back to the help file.

The -2 as the optional parameter means nothing here. It should either be 2 or perhaps even 18 if you want the window to be moveable.

Another option would be to change the position of the input box.

And yet another option is to do it all using a custom GUI with the image you want set as the background image for the window then just show/hide the input control.

When you have this type of a problem; don't develop tunnel vision where you focus only on one method. Look at other alternatives.

Had I been paying attention I would have noticed you were creating the SplashImage and the Input box approximatly every 275ms by having it inside a loop. Create them before the loop.

Also, having the splash image always on top is exactly what you don't want. It is going to be above the input at all times.

This works fine

SplashImageOn("CFT LOCKER", $destination, @DesktopWidth, @DesktopHeight, -1, -1, 2);; Change the 2 to a 3 if you don't want the splash to be clickable
$passwd = InputBox("Enter password", "Cheama tehnicianul de test sa introduca parola.", "", "*", -1, -1, 500, 500)
While 1
    If $passwd = IniRead("data.ini", "data", "parola", "") Then ExitLoop
WEnd
SplashOff()

EDIT: Sorry, I forgot to set the splash back to desktop size but I'm sure you can handle that.
